2 schools in RISCO R-II
RISCO R-II is a public-school district inside Missouri, running 2 K-12 schools with combined enrollment of roughly 158 students, broken out as 1 elementary and 1 high.

About RISCO R-II
Across 2 schools, RISCO R-II hosts about 158 students in Missouri. By footprint it is a compact district.
On the school-mix side, RISCO R-II is built around 1 elementary and 1 high school.
On a per-school basis, RISCO R-II runs about 79 students per campus, 79% meaningfully below the state mean of roughly 382.
Over the past 7-year window. Combined enrollment now sits at 158 students, contracted 9% from the 174 reported in SY 2017-18. Demographically, the White share of enrollment rose from 90% to 95%.
